Top Marks for Chez as Jets fly up BBL Championship
CHESHIRE Jets maintained their recent form with a 98-74 away win over Worthing Thunder in the BBL Championship.
Chez Marks top scored as the Jets moved to fourth in the table with their fourth consecutive win in all competitions.
They sprung into an early lead and never looked back with Marks banking 15 of his 20 points during the first half.
Leicester Riders moved above visitors Guildford Heat and into fifth position with a one-sided 95-77 victory.
The hosts were trailing by 15 points at half-time but stunned Heat with a brilliant second half show, outscoring their rivals by 60-27.
Jason Johnson and Tack Minor were the catalyst for the comeback, leading the game scorers with 26 points each.
Milton Keynes Lions, who beat Sheffield Sharks 24 hours earlier, stretched their winning run to six with a narrow 62-57 away win over Essex Pirates.
Once again EJ Harrison was their top scorer but coach Vince Macaulay preferred to pay tribute to his defence.
"The Pirates put up a great effort tonight and gave us a real run for our money. We couldn't buy a basket and it was our defence that won us through," he said.
